KARACHI: At least one man was injured in an explosion that rocked SITE industrial area of Karachi on Wednesday morning, ARY News reported. 

Police and rescue teams rushed towards the place of explosion in Metroville area.

SP SITE Police later said that the fuel tank of a generator in a factory exploded causing loud blast in the industrial area. A man was injured in the explosion.  

The bomb disposal squad checked the area and found no traces of explosives from the spot. 

According to some reports, a factory boiler was exploded in the Metroville area of SITE causing big explosion. 

In the same area a bomb device was found in the parking lot of ARY News on Tuesday, in a series of attacks at media houses in Karachi. 

Another bomb was found from Naurus Chowrangi in Karachi's industrial area on Wednesday. The citizens found the bomb and informed the police about it. The Bomb Disposal Squad defused the bomb devices with more than 12 kilograms of explosives. The bomb device was also contained ball bearings to maximize lethal intensity of the bomb.
